Your new company We are working on behalf of a large public body based in Belfast to recruit a Civil Engineer on an initial temporary contract basis for 9-12 months. Your new role This is a long-term temporary contract for c.9-12 months, with the possibility of extension. You will be based in Belfast City Centre and report to the Lead Officer. In this role, you will be responsible for overseeing and inspecting all infrastructure, including footpaths, carparks, roads, reservoirs, parks, and cemeteries, ensuring they are defect-free. Your duties will include: Conducting inspections of assets for any defects Raising and managing works orders Carrying out on-site inspections Documenting site progress Overall project management of remedial works to completion What you'll need to succeed Qualifications Required: Degree or HND/C in Civil Engineering or equivalent, i.e. Architecture, Landscape Architecture, Surveying. Minimum of 12 months relevant experience in a similar role. You must have a valid UK Driving Licence with access to a vehicle suitable for the role. Desirable Skills:

A basic level of skill using AutoCAD and MS Project. What you'll get in return This role offers a superb opportunity to work with a large public organisation alongside a team of highly experienced and qualified Engineers, Surveyors and Architectural professionals. Salary - £38,624 per annum pro rata / £20.02 per hour. Hours of work are Monday to Friday, 37 per week with flexible start and finish times. 36 days annual leave, including stat days. Hybrid working – 2 days from home. Paid business mileage at 45p per mile.
